Xherdan Shaqiri heaps praises on Liverpool youngster after impressive display against Wolves

Liverpool summer signing Xherdan Shaqiri believes Ki-Jana Hoever will be a great player for the Reds in the coming years.

The 16-year-old got his first taste of the senior Liverpool team in our FA Cup loss to Wolverhampton Wanderers on Monday.

Hoever was brought on to replace the injured Dejan Lovren, and the Dutch defender put up a decent show despite us getting knocked out of the tournament.

Shaqiri was quoted by the Express speaking about Hoever:

“He is still very young, you see that on the pitch also.

“He came on and he tried everything. He is going to be a very good player in the future.”

Jurgen Klopp rotated his side in the FA Cup, but it was of no use as we were dumped out of the competition.

The German hasn’t had the best of times in this tournament, but he will have a chance of getting us back into the winning habit with a trip to Brighton at the weekend.

There were a couple of other starlets on show against Wolves such as Rafa Camacho and Curtis Jones, but it was Hoever that shone the brightest.

It would be a major surprise seeing Hoever started against the Seagulls. However, the youngster proved he can put up a decent performance against Premier League opposition.

The Reds have problems in their defence with three central defenders injured, and we could see the 16-year-old on the bench till the likes of Joe Gomez and Joel Matip return.
